Definición de Juego de caracteres
Juego de caracteres (character set, conjunto de caracteres): Es una lista definida de caracteres que son reconocidos y utilizados por un hardware o un software. Cada carácter dentro del juego es representado por un valor numérico específico, lo que permite su almacenamiento, procesamiento y transmisión digital.
Por ejemplo, el conjunto de caracteres ASCII utiliza los números del 0 al 127 para representar caracteres básicos del inglés, como letras, números, signos de puntuación y algunos caracteres de control. Sin embargo, ASCII no incluye caracteres de otros idiomas, como la ñ del español o caracteres acentuados.
Para soportar más idiomas y símbolos, existen otros juegos de caracteres más amplios. Unicode es un estándar global que incluye más de 149,000 caracteres, abarcando la mayoría de los sistemas de escritura del mundo, como chino, árabe, cirílico, devanagari, entre otros. Por ejemplo, Unicode permite representar tanto la letra “A” latina como el carácter “你” del chino.
ISO-8859 es una familia de juegos de caracteres que incluye variantes como ISO-8859-1 (Latin-1), ampliamente utilizada en Europa Occidental, que añade caracteres acentuados y símbolos adicionales a los de ASCII. Por su parte, UTF-8 es una codificación basada en Unicode, muy utilizada en la web, ya que puede representar todos los caracteres del mundo y es compatible con ASCII, facilitando el intercambio de información entre diferentes sistemas y lenguajes de programación.
Ventajas:
Desventajas:
Comparación:
Resumen: Juego de caracteres
Un conjunto de caracteres es una lista de letras, números, símbolos y caracteres especiales que un dispositivo o programa puede entender y procesar. Cada carácter se representa mediante un número único. Por ejemplo, ASCII usa los números del 0 al 127 para letras y símbolos del inglés; otros conjuntos de caracteres incluyen más símbolos y son adecuados para otros idiomas.
¿Por qué es importante definir el juego de caracteres en un hardware?
Definir el juego de caracteres en un hardware es fundamental para que pueda interpretar correctamente los datos de texto. Si el hardware no reconoce el juego de caracteres utilizado, puede mostrar caracteres incorrectos o datos ilegibles, afectando la integridad de la información.
¿En qué consiste un juego de caracteres?
Un juego de caracteres consiste en una lista ordenada de caracteres reconocidos por un dispositivo o sistema. Incluye letras, números, símbolos, signos de puntuación y otros caracteres especiales, cada uno con su representación numérica única.
¿Qué tipos de juegos de caracteres existen?
Existen varios tipos de juegos de caracteres, como ASCII, Unicode, ISO-8859 y otros. Cada uno está diseñado con diferentes alcances y propósitos, desde cubrir solo el idioma inglés hasta abarcar prácticamente todos los idiomas y símbolos del mundo.
¿Cómo se define el juego de caracteres en un hardware?
El juego de caracteres en un hardware se define mediante un proceso de configuración, que puede implicar la selección de una codificación específica en función del idioma o de las necesidades del dispositivo. Por ejemplo, una impresora puede requerir la configuración de un juego de caracteres compatible con el idioma de los documentos que imprimirá.
¿Qué ocurre si un hardware reconoce un juego de caracteres incorrecto?
Si un hardware utiliza un juego de caracteres incorrecto, los datos de texto pueden aparecer como símbolos extraños, signos de interrogación o caracteres ilegibles. Esto puede provocar errores en la lectura, almacenamiento o transmisión de la información, y dificultar la interoperabilidad entre sistemas.
¿Qué papel juega el juego de caracteres en la internacionalización de aplicaciones?
El juego de caracteres es clave en la internacionalización de aplicaciones, ya que permite que los programas y sistemas soporten múltiples idiomas y sistemas de escritura. Sin un juego de caracteres adecuado, las aplicaciones no podrían funcionar correctamente en diferentes regiones del mundo, limitando su alcance global y la experiencia del usuario.
Autor: Leandro Alegsa
Actualizado: 04-07-2025
¿Cómo citar este artículo?
Alegsa, Leandro. (2025). Definición de Juego de caracteres. Recuperado de https://www.alegsa.com.ar/Dic/juego_de_caracteres.php